Did you wonder where Palm was going to go with its pre advertising? Well, they haven't taken the edgy route, that's for sure.Palm's first pre ad has been revealed and - as you will see by hitting play in the box above - it's gone for fields, mountains, a demure woman in floaty dress, and a bunch of Hare Krishna types somehow embodying the pre's functions, all to the background of some soothing M83 tuneage.
It's a kind of, isn't life just so darn multifaceted, and don't you need a great phone to keep it all in check. "Isn't it beautiful when life flows together?" asks the ad.
